The diagnostic sequence determines everything in Ontonagon. EZ Open performs the manual release test first on every won't-open call in Ontonagon, MI. The emergency release cord is pulled to disconnect the door from the opener trolley in Ontonagon. The door is manually lifted in Ontonagon, MI. If the door lifts easily and holds its position, the opener is the source of the problem in Ontonagon. If the door is very heavy or won't hold a raised position, the spring has failed and the opener symptom is a consequence of the spring failure in Ontonagon, MI. If the door won't move at all manually, the door is physically stuck from a cable failure, track obstruction, or off-track condition in Ontonagon. Three completely different repair paths determined by a thirty-second test in Ontonagon, MI. This test is why EZ Open doesn't replace the opener when the spring is the problem in Ontonagon.

Every Cause of a Garage Door That Won't Open

Every Cause of a Garage Door That Won't Open in Ontonagon, MI

Broken Spring — Door Too Heavy for the Opener in Ontonagon

A broken torsion spring removes the counterbalancing force that makes the door movable by the opener in Ontonagon, MI. The opener provides 10 to 20 pounds of net lifting force against a counterbalanced door in Ontonagon. Without spring counterbalancing, the opener is trying to lift 150 to 400 pounds with 10 to 20 pounds of force in Ontonagon, MI. The manual release test reveals a heavy door that won't hold its position in Ontonagon. A visible gap in the torsion spring coil confirms the break in Ontonagon, MI.

Broken or Disconnected Cable — Door Jammed in Track in Ontonagon, MI

A broken cable allows one side of the door to drop, tilting the door in the track in Ontonagon. The tilted door is physically jammed against the track walls and can't travel in either direction in Ontonagon, MI.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Ontonagon. Inspection finds a loose cable at the bottom corner of the lower side in Ontonagon, MI. Cable replacement and spring assessment are required in Ontonagon.

Opener Component Failure — Motor, Logic Board, or Drive in Ontonagon, MI

A failed opener component prevents the opener from producing the force needed to move the door in Ontonagon.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ily and holds its position in Ontonagon, MI. The door hardware is functioning correctly in Ontonagon. The opener is the source of the symptom in Ontonagon, MI. Component assessment identifies the specific failed component in Ontonagon.

Disconnected Trolley Carriage — The Most Overlooked Cause in Ontonagon, MI

The emergency release cord disconnects the trolley carriage from the trolley in Ontonagon. If the carriage was disconnected and not reconnected, the opener runs the trolley along the rail while the carriage and door sit stationary in Ontonagon, MI. The door appears completely unopened and unresponsive in Ontonagon. The manual release test reveals a door that lifts easily because the carriage is already disconnected in Ontonagon, MI. Reconnecting the carriage to the trolley resolves the symptom immediately in Ontonagon. No component is damaged or failed in Ontonagon, MI.

Door Off Track — Physical Blockage in Travel Path in Ontonagon

A door that has come off its track has a roller outside the track channel creating a physical blockage in Ontonagon, MI. The door can't travel in either direction through the blockage in Ontonagon. The manual release test reveals a door that won't move at all in Ontonagon, MI. Visual inspection finds the roller or rollers outside the track channel in Ontonagon. Off-track repair with cause identification is required before the door can open correctly in Ontonagon, MI.

Dead Remote Battery — Check This First in Ontonagon

A dead remote battery produces a door that doesn't respond to the remote in Ontonagon, MI. The wall button will operate the door normally in Ontonagon. If the door opens with the wall button but not the remote, replace the remote battery before calling for service in Ontonagon, MI. A new battery resolves this in approximately two minutes in Ontonagon. If the door doesn't respond to either the remote or the wall button,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and a service call is warranted in Ontonagon, MI.

Frozen Floor Seal — Cold Weather Specific in Ontonagon, MI

In cold climates, water from condensation or melting snow freezes at the contact point between the door's bottom seal and the garage floor overnight in Ontonagon. The frozen bond holds the door to the floor despite the opener providing its normal lifting force in Ontonagon, MI. The manual release test typically reveals a door that's very difficult to lift manually as the ice bond resists upward force in Ontonagon. Gentle heat application at the floor seal breaks the ice bond in most cases in Ontonagon, MI. Do not run the opener repeatedly against a frozen door in Ontonagon.

Track Obstruction or Damage — Blocking Roller Travel in Ontonagon, MI

An object in the track, debris accumulation at a specific point, or a bent track section narrows the channel below the roller diameter in Ontonagon. The door opens to the obstruction point and stops in Ontonagon, MI. The manual release test may show the door lifting partially and then stopping at the obstruction in Ontonagon. Track clearing or track repair is required to restore full travel in Ontonagon, MI.

What to Do Before EZ Open Arrives

What to Do Before EZ Open Arrives in Ontonagon, MI

Try the Wall Button and Check the Remote Battery in Ontonagon

Before any other action, try the wall button inside the garage in Ontonagon, MI. If the wall button opens the door, the problem is with the remote rather than the door or opener in Ontonagon. Replace the remote battery first in Ontonagon, MI. If the wall button also produces no response, the problem is in the opener or door hardware and EZ Open's service is needed in Ontonagon.

Check Whether the Emergency Release Was Left Disconnected in Ontonagon, MI

Look at the opener trolley and the carriage bracket that connects to the door in Ontonagon. If the carriage hook is hanging freely rather than engaged in the trolley, the emergency release was pulled and not reconnected in Ontonagon, MI. Pull the red emergency release cord toward the door to re-engage the carriage in Ontonagon. If the door then opens with the opener, no repair was needed in Ontonagon, MI.

Look at the Spring Above the Door for a Visible Gap in Ontonagon

Look at the torsion spring on the shaft above the door opening in Ontonagon, MI. A broken spring has a visible gap in the otherwise continuous coil where the wire separated in Ontonagon. If a gap is visible, do not attempt to open the door in Ontonagon, MI. Call EZ Open for same-day broken spring repair in Ontonagon.

Do Not Force the Door in Ontonagon, MI

Running the opener repeatedly against a door that won't open risks stripping the drive gear in Ontonagon. Manually pulling a door that's jammed from a cable failure or off-track condition can damage the panel at the force application point in Ontonagon, MI. Forcing a door with a broken cable can release the door suddenly in Ontonagon. The cost of the forced damage adds to whatever the original repair cost would have been in Ontonagon, MI.

How to Access the Garage Safely if You Absolutely Must in Ontonagon

If you must access the garage before EZ Open arrives in Ontonagon, MI, use the external keyed emergency release if your door has one in Ontonagon. If not, use the manual release cord carefully with at least one other person present in Ontonagon, MI. With a broken spring, the door is very heavy and will not hold a raised position in Ontonagon. Lift only the minimum amount required and do not stand under the door in Ontonagon, MI.
